Gravel and Crushed Stone Products

The backbone of any durable driveway or foundation starts with quality crushed stone. Our 3/4 inch crushed stone serves as an excellent base layer for driveways throughout Orchard, providing superior drainage while creating a stable foundation. This angular stone locks together under compaction, creating a solid surface that resists rutting even during the wettest spring months.

For projects requiring different specifications, our #57 stone offers versatility for both structural and decorative applications. This popular aggregate size works exceptionally well around Orchard homes for French drains, retaining wall backfill, and general construction purposes. The consistent sizing ensures predictable performance across various project types.

Property owners seeking a complete driveway solution often choose our driveway gravel, specially blended for northeastern Colorado conditions. This material compacts firmly while maintaining excellent drainage characteristics essential for managing the region's clay soil challenges. Many homeowners in the farming communities surrounding Orchard prefer this product for long entrance lanes that see heavy equipment traffic.

Specialty Aggregates for Morgan County Projects

Beyond standard crushed stone, we supply specialty aggregates that address specific project requirements. Our crusher run combines crushed stone with fine particles, creating an incredibly dense surface when compacted. This material is particularly valuable for Orchard properties dealing with soft spots or areas prone to erosion along the South Platte River floodplain.

For establishing proper foundations on larger projects, road base delivers exceptional load-bearing capacity. Ranches and agricultural operations near Wiggins and throughout the county frequently use this product for equipment yards, barn foundations, and access roads that must support heavy machinery throughout the growing season.

Drainage remains critical in an area where clay soils can hold water for extended periods. Our drain rock provides the void space necessary for water to flow freely away from foundations, septic systems, and low-lying areas. With annual precipitation averaging around 14 inches, managing that moisture properly prevents costly foundation issues down the road.

Understanding Orchard's Unique Aggregate Needs

The northeastern Colorado climate and geology create specific challenges that proper aggregate selection addresses. Orchard sits in the South Platte River valley at approximately 4,600 feet elevation, experiencing temperature extremes from below zero in winter to over 100 degrees in summer.

Managing Clay Soil Challenges

The expansive clay soils prevalent throughout Morgan County shrink and swell with moisture changes. This movement can shift improperly installed driveways and damage foundations. Using adequate aggregate depth with proper compaction creates a stable layer that floats above the unstable clay, preventing the cracking and heaving that plagues many local driveways.

For new construction near Goodrich, Wiggins, or throughout rural Orchard, installing a minimum 4-6 inch aggregate base prevents most clay-related issues. Properties with severe clay expansion may benefit from geotextile fabric beneath the aggregate layer to prevent clay migration into the stone over time.

Freeze-Thaw Cycle Considerations

Colorado's significant freeze-thaw cycling tests every outdoor installation. Water entering cracks or voids freezes and expands, gradually destroying poorly designed surfaces. Our aggregates provide the drainage necessary to move water away before freezing, protecting your investment through countless temperature cycles.

Frequently Asked Questions About Aggregates in Orchard

What aggregate thickness do you recommend for Orchard driveways?

For most Orchard properties with clay soil, we recommend a minimum 4-inch depth of compacted aggregate. Heavy use driveways or those on particularly expansive clay may benefit from 6 inches. Using a base layer of crusher run topped with a finishing layer of driveway gravel creates the most durable surface.

How do I calculate how much material I need?

Multiply your project's length by width by depth (all in feet), then divide by 27 to get cubic yards. For example, a driveway 60 feet long, 12 feet wide, with 4 inches of gravel needs approximately 9 cubic yards. Our team can help verify your calculations before ordering.

What materials work best for drainage around Orchard foundations?

Drain rock provides the best performance for French drains and foundation drainage systems. The larger stone size creates substantial void space for water flow. Installing drain rock in a trench lined with landscape fabric helps prevent clay soil from migrating into the drainage system over time.

Can crushed concrete replace traditional gravel for driveways?

Crushed concrete works well for many driveway applications, particularly on rural properties where cost-effectiveness matters. The recycled material compacts firmly and actually hardens over time as residual cement reactivates. Many agricultural operations throughout Morgan County successfully use crushed concrete for access roads and equipment yards.

What is the best time of year to install a new gravel driveway in Orchard?

Late spring through early fall provides the best installation conditions. The ground should be thawed and reasonably dry for proper compaction. Avoid installing during spring snowmelt when clay soils are saturated, as compaction equipment can damage the soft subgrade.

How does elevation affect aggregate projects in northeastern Colorado?

At Orchard's 4,600-foot elevation, the intense UV radiation and extreme temperature swings stress outdoor materials more than at lower elevations. Proper aggregate depth and drainage become even more critical to handle the severe freeze-thaw cycling. Quality materials installed correctly last significantly longer than budget alternatives.
